Rev 7:13 · Douay-Rheims
“And one of the ancients answered, and said to me: These that are clothed in white robes, who are they? and whence came they?”
On this verse:
“This one elder represents either the body of the prophets or the church. It depicts the leaders teaching the other members of the future reward for which the laborers might hope, just as the apostle spoke of the gospel, "In it the righteousness of God is revealed from faith for faith," that is, from the faith of those who preach, for the faith of those who hear.”
